Why These Are the Top Plumbing Contractors in Truchas

** The plumbing market for the Truchas, NM area is characterized by a reliance on contractors from nearby larger towns, primarily Española and Santa Fe. As a rural community, there are no plumbing companies with a physical business address located directly within Truchas itself. The level of competition is moderate, with several established regional players vying for business. Service quality among the top-rated providers is generally high, as evidenced by strong customer reviews. However, residents should expect potential travel fees due to the rural location of Truchas, which can increase the overall cost of service. Typical pricing for a standard service call in this region generally starts in the $100 - $200 range, not including parts or the specific repair work, which will vary based on the job's complexity and duration. It is highly recommended to confirm service area coverage and any associated travel charges when contacting a provider.

Frequently Asked Questions About Plumbing in Truchas

Get answers to common questions about plumbing services in Truchas, New Mexico.

1How does Truchas's high-altitude, cold climate affect my plumbing, and what specific maintenance should I prioritize?

Truchas's elevation (over 8,000 feet) and freezing winter temperatures make pipes highly susceptible to freezing and bursting. Homeowners must prioritize insulating all exposed pipes, especially in crawl spaces and along exterior walls, and should know the location of their main water shut-off valve for emergencies. Draining and winterizing outdoor spigots and irrigation systems before the first hard freeze is an absolute necessity to prevent costly damage.

2Are plumbing service costs higher in Truchas compared to other parts of New Mexico?

Yes, costs can be higher due to Truchas's remote, mountainous location. Service calls often include significant travel time and mileage charges for plumbers coming from larger service centers like Española or Santa Fe. The limited number of local providers can also affect pricing, so it's wise to get detailed estimates that clearly break down labor, parts, and travel fees.

3What should I look for when choosing a plumber in the Truchas area?

First, verify they are licensed by the New Mexico Construction Industries Division and carry proper insurance, which is critical for your protection. Given the area's older adobe and traditional home construction, seek a plumber with specific experience working on these property types and their unique plumbing challenges. Strong local references from neighbors are invaluable for assessing reliability and quality of work.

4My water pressure seems low. Is this a common issue in Truchas, and what could cause it?

Low pressure is a frequent concern, often stemming from the area's hard water, which leads to mineral buildup (scale) inside pipes and fixtures. It can also be due to issues with your private well system (common in Truchas) or sediment clogging filters and aerators. A local plumber can diagnose whether it's a simple fixture cleaning, a well pump/pressure tank problem, or a more serious issue with corroded galvanized pipes.

5What are the most urgent plumbing repairs I should not delay in my Truchas home?

Do not delay repairing any leak, no matter how small, as water can quickly damage adobe walls and wood foundations. A malfunctioning water heater is also urgent, especially in winter. Most critically, any sign of a sewer line backup (multiple drain clogs, gurgling toilets) requires immediate attention, as freezing ground can exacerbate line damage and septic system issues are common with rural properties.
